* = confirmed or probable breeder - real confirmation of nesting is lacking for many of these so additional reports are needed and appreciated.
*(1) The last nesting record (and report) for Harlequin Duck was 1976 on Mokelumne Rive above Salt Springs Reservoir (3900')
